Thiruvananthapuram
Thiruvananthapuram: The State government is considering tax incentives to promote ‘green’ architecture and ‘green’ buildings, Power Secretary L. Radhakrishnan said here on Sunday. The proposal has been included in the draft housing policy, he said while addressing a press conference to announce a five-day workshop on “Efficient energy management and renewable energy” from Monday here. Mr. Radhakrishnan said the policy proposed the adoption of the international LEED certification system to evaluate the environmental performance of a building and encourage sustainable, eco-friendly designs. Women delegates from seven South Asian countries are expected to participate in the workshop, organised by the U.S. Agency for International Development (USAID), Energy Management Centre (EMC), Kerala, and PA Consulting Group. The event will focus on the theme “Women in energy.” Regional programme director, South Asia Regional Initiative for Energy (SARI/Energy), S. Padmanabhan; Deputy Mission Director, USAID, Beth Hogan; and director, EMC, Dharesan Unnithan, said the workshop would provide an opportunity for women from Afghanistan, Bangladesh, Bhutan, Nepal, Pakistan, Sri Lanka and India to exchange ideas and share best practices.
